What is Process Safety

• Occupational Safety– Protecting against personal injuries

• Slips, trips, falls, falling from height, chemical contact

• Process Safety– Protecting against catastrophic incidents

• Fires, explosions, toxic releases resulting in significant loss of life, property or environmental impact

What is Process Safety

• Occupational Safety– Measures to prevent workplace illnesses, accidents,

and injuries

• Examples:– Selection and use of PPE– Industrial hygiene monitoring– Shoring requirements for excavation projects

Page 10: Process Safety Management Overview General Charles Williams Process Safety Program Manager 814-865-6391 cmw33@psu.edu.

What is Process Safety

• Process Safety– Identifying the hazards that could lead to fires,

explosions, or toxic releases: catastrophic events

• Examples:– Inspecting and maintaining equipment to prevent loss of containment– Using formal assessment program to review proposed changes to equipment or procedures– Conducting hazard studies to identify the hazards and appropriate safeguards for each process

PSM Key Elements

• Management System– Senior Leadership Commitment– Written Program – Responsibilities Defined– Metrics & Continuous Improvement

• Process Safety Information– Process Technology– Chemical Data– Equipment Data

PSM Key Elements

• Process Hazard Analysis– Defined methodology to assess potential

releases from process

• Management System to Address Action Items– Prioritization process based on risk ranking– Transparent system to assign responsibility and

timeframe to accomplish recommendations– Tracking completion

PSM Key Elements

• Operating Procedures– Steps for each operating phase during initial start-

up, normal operations, temporary operations, emergency shutdown and start-up after emergency shutdown

• Emergency Preparedness– Defined actions by individuals when a release

occurs and other emergency scenarios

PSM Key Elements

• Mechanical Integrity– Defined procedures to maintain the on-going

integrity of process equipment– Inspection and Testing requirements

• Maintenance Systems– Safe Work Permit program– Hot Work Permit– Program associated with non-routine activities

PSM Key Elements

• Management of Change (MOC)– Change management program that encompasses

proposing changes to affected Departments prior implementation

– Authorization required before implementing change

• Pre-Startup Safety Review (PSSR)– Program to conduct pre-startup assessments for

new or modified facilities/equipment

PSM Key Elements

• Incident Investigation– Incidents that resulted or could reasonably have

resulted in a catastrophic release– Team approach started within 48 hours

• Compliance Audits– PSM Program evaluated by 3rd Party every 3 yrs.

• Trade Secrets– Mechanism to maintain confidentiality with

individuals/group requiring Process Safety Information
